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 ½ c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• 2 tsp baking powder
  • ½ tsp salt
  • 3 large eggs
  • ½ cup whole milk (or dairy-free alternative)
  • ½ cup unsalted butter, softened
  • 2 tsp pure vanilla extract
  • Gel food coloring (various colors)

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C) and line a cupcake tray with colorful liners.
  2. In a bowl, whisk together the flour, sugar, baking powder, and salt until combined.
  3. In another bowl, beat the eggs until frothy. Add milk, melted butter, and vanilla; mix until smooth.
  4. Gradually add the wet mixture into the dry ingredients and stir gently until just combined.
  5. Divide the batter into separate bowls and mix in different gel food colors.
  6. Spoon layers of colored batter into each cupcake liner until two-thirds full.
  7. Bake for 18-20 minutes or until a toothpick comes out clean.
  8. Let cool completely before frosting with buttercream icing.
